The distance between Rome Ciampino Airport and Rome’s city center is approximately 18 km, taking around 25 minutes by car in usual traffic conditions. When traveling from Ciampino Airport to Rome, you have six direct transportation options: taxi, Ciampino Airport transfer, train, or a selection of bus services.
The most affordable option is to take the bus. You can choose between the official Rome Airport Ciampino Bus and a couple of private shuttle companies that offer direct routes from the airport to the city center. If you wish to avoid public transport and waiting times altogether, the quickest options are to take a Ciampino Airport taxi or private transfer, as they are door-to-door.
While there is no direct rail connection between Rome Ciampino Airport and the city center, you can connect to a number of train stations around Rome to eventually reach the center. Please note that the routes are not direct, and it will take some time to reach your hotel.

Taking a taxi from Rome Ciampino Airport to the city center is one of the most convenient transfer options. The service is door-to-door, and it takes just 25 minutes to reach your hotel in the center of Rome.
Official airport taxis are white with a “TAXI” sign on the roof. Simply jump into the queue and wait for a vehicle to become available.
Rome Ciampino Airport to city center taxi cost
Ciampino Airport taxis charge using a taximeter; however, rides to and from the airport to specific destinations come at a fixed price. The flat rate for a taxi from Ciampino Airport to the city center is €40. This includes any destination within the Aurelian Walls.
However, fixed rates are set by the municipality and are subject to change without notice, so it’s always best to double-check before setting them off.
*If you travel to a destination outside the central city ring, you must pay what is written on the taximeter.
Where do I get it from?
Ciampino Airport’s taxi rank is located in the square outside the arrivals exits. During busy periods such as peak season (June-August) or rush hours, you may have to wait in line for your turn.
Convenience
Taking a taxi from Rome Ciampino Airport to the city is definitely one of the most convenient modes of transport. Taxis are available 24/7 and will drop you off directly at the door of your chosen accommodation. The only downside is that the wait for an available taxi can be very long during peak season, and there’s no guarantee that your driver will speak English.

Learn moreTaking the combined train and bus service from Ciampino Airport to Rome is an excellent, budget-friendly choice, but the route is not direct, making it slightly more complicated than other options. Luckily, around 76 regional trains connect Ciampino train station to Rome.
As there is no train station at the airport, you’ll have to hop on the Ciampino Airlink Bus to the station first. The bus departs from the square in front of the airport and takes approximately 10 minutes to reach “Ciampino Railway Station.”
From there, you can take one of the daily regional trains to “Roma Termini Station.” The trip takes 15-25 minutes, depending on which service you board.
How much are the trains from Ciampino Airport to Rome city?
If you travel by train from Ciampino Airport to Rome, you can purchase a combined ticket of €2.70 for the bus and train.
Tickets can be purchased in advance online using the Trenitalia app, from the self-service machines at the airport and stations, or from a few designated points of sale in the airport, including Lottomatica’s LisPaga, SisalPay, and Banca5.
Trains run from 05:50 to 23:30. The Airlink Bus operates between 05:30 and 22:30.
Where do I get it from?
To get to Ciampino Train Station, you can take the Airlink from outside the arrivals terminal in the square. It’s clearly signposted, so you won’t miss it.
From there you can take a train to Roma Termini in the center of Rome. It’s best to check the address of your final destination so you can figure out how to get from Termini Station to your hotel or accommodation.
Convenience
While taking the train from Rome Ciampino to the city center is cheaper, the journey is not direct and includes at least one changeover. This is a good choice if you don’t mind a slightly more complicated route and carrying your luggage from A to B to save some of your budget.
However, it’s important to note that services get busy during peak season and rush hours, so you may wait even longer for the next bus or train due to overcrowding.

The company that manages public transport in the city, ATAC, provides two bus lines connecting Ciampino Airport to metro stations Laurentina and Cinecittà. Both stations are located around the outskirts of Rome, so you’ll also need to catch the metro to go into the city center.
Bus 520 takes seven stops to reach Cinecittà. From there, you can get on metro line A (Battistini) straight to Termini Station. The total journey takes around 45 minutes, not including waiting times.
Bus 720 takes around 45 minutes (22 stops) to reach Laurentina Station. You can then board metro line B (Rebibbia) to Rome Termini station. This trip is a little longer, taking over an hour.
How much is the bus from Ciampino Airport to Rome?
You can buy an integrated BIT ticket if you take the metro and city bus from CIA Airport to Rome. The ticket costs just €1.50 and is valid for 100 minutes on multiple modes of transport. You can use it on buses, trams, metro lines, and regional trains – excluding a few direct airport-to-city routes.
You can purchase your tickets from ATAC ticket offices in the airport, self-service machines, and certain authorized shops in the terminal including the Tourist Information Point and At Chef Express.
All ATAC services, including the buses and metro, typically operate between 05:30 and 23:30.
Where do I get it from?
The ATAC buses depart from bus stop 4, just outside the arrivals terminal. Once you reach either station, follow the signs to the metro.
Convenience
The ATAC bus and metro combined route is very cheap. So, if you are trying to save money and don’t mind navigating complicated public transport, this is definitely the super saver option you’re after.
However, the journey can be long, especially when factoring in waiting times and carrying your luggage up and down escalators. If you’re traveling as a family or don’t want to deal with any stress, we’d advise avoiding a non-direct route like this one.

The Rome Ciampino Airport Bus (also known as the Schiaffini Airport Bus) provides a direct route from Ciampino Airport to Rome Termini Station in the city center. If your hotel is not located within walking distance of Roma Termini, you can hop on metro lines A or B to reach your final destination.
How much is the bus from Ciampino Airport to Rome?
Taking the bus from CIA Airport to Rome city center is quite affordable. You’ll pay €6.90 one-way and €9.90 return for a Schiaffini bus ticket.
You can purchase tickets in advance online, from the driver on board, or from the company’s official ticket office in the airport.
*Children under the age of 5 travel for free.
The Schiaffini Ciampino Airport Bus runs from 03:25 until 15:45 on Saturdays and public holidays and from 03:25 to 22:30 on weekdays and Sundays.
Where do I get it from?
The bus terminal is right outside the airport arrivals exit. You’ll also find a company desk located inside the airport if you need help.
Convenience
The Rome Airport Bus is good if you’re on a budget. However, the trip duration depends on traffic levels, so the drive could take much longer than anticipated. Additionally, this service gets crowded during peak season, so you may have to wait for the next bus.
If you’re traveling with lots of luggage or have young children with you, we recommend opting for a taxi or airport transfer to avoid the hassle of using public transport.

You can also get to Rome using several shuttle bus services. Two main companies, Terravision and SIT Bus, provide bus transfers from Ciampino Airport to Rome.
The Terravision service is nonstop and takes 40 minutes to reach Termini Station. Likewise, the SIT Bus takes the same time to reach the center. All buses stop at “Roma Termini Station” in central Rome.
How much are the buses from Ciampino Airport to Rome?
Since there are a couple of private companies offering similar services, costs are competitive, so you’ll pay the same price for whichever service you use.
Nevertheless, taking the bus from Rome Ciampino Airport to Rome will cost you around €6 for a single and €11 for a return.
*Tickets can be purchased online on the respective websites. You can also buy them from the bus driver or from the ticket offices at the airport.
The Terravision buses typically operate from 08:00 to 22:30. The SIT Bus runs from 09:20 to 16:30
Where do I get it from?
Regardless of your provider, all the bus stops are opposite the International Departures exits. As you exit the airport, follow the signs to the buses. You’ll see covered bus stops just outside.
More specifically, the Terravision bus stops at coach station 1; look for the pink signs. If you’re taking the SIT Bus, they depart from Stall 2.
Convenience
Airport shuttles are useful as they offer direct public transport options to Rome. The shuttle bus companies provide the quickest and most convenient services of all the bus options. However, remember that these services can get very busy during peak season, and you could wait for more than an hour.

Frequently asked questions
How long does it take to get from Ciampino Airport to city center?
Ciampino Airport is only 18 km from the city center of Rome. This means it will take around 25 minutes to reach the center by car or taxi.
How much is a taxi from Rome Ciampino Airport to city center?
Taxis at Ciampino Airport are charged at a flat-rate fee to specific destinations. That being said, it will cost €40 to take a taxi from Rome Ciampino Airport to the city center. However, if you are traveling outside the central ring, the taxi will be charged by a taximeter that calculates the fee depending on distance. How to get from Ciampino Airport to city center?
There are six ways to travel from Rome Ciampino Airport to Rome: taxi, Rome Airport transfer, a few buses, or a combination of bus and rail. Buses start at €6 and take 40-50 minutes to reach the station. You can also take a combination of a 10-minute bus and then a train from Ciampino Airport to Rome, costing just €2.70. Last but not least, the fastest and easiest way to reach your final destination is via taxi or private transfer, which takes just 25 minutes door-to-door.
Can you get a train from Ciampino Airport to Rome?
Unfortunately, there is no train station at CIA Airport. This means you’ll need to catch the Airlink to Ciampino Train Station. The journey is only 10 minutes long. You can then get on a regional train to Roma Termini. The trip costs €2.70 and takes approximately 40 minutes, factoring in average waiting times. Note that the journey time can be much longer during peak season as the services are hectic, and you may have to wait a while for an available seat.
